  • Save your tin cans ladies! They are a perfect storage idea for a mini-mini album! I made this tin can mini for my brother and his girlfriend, who got engaged this past Thanksgiving. I had so much fun making this little guy. Hope you like it and enjoy the highlights at the end of the vid! :-)

    The paper she used was probably already embossed when she bought it.
    But if you want to create an embossed look on paper, you can use like a cuttle bug or a sizzix big shot (look up what the difference is and what you have to buy to be able to use it.)
